Lucinda Elizabeth Wiggins 1877–1955 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 3 December 1877

Birth Location: McKenzie, Butler County, Alabama, United States of America

Death Date: 25 August 1955

Death Location: Sedalia, Pettis County, Missouri, United States of America

Father: George Wiggins

Mother: Savannah Carpenter

Spouse(s):

Children(s): Alma Reine

In 1877, Lucinda Elizabeth Wiggins entered the world in McKenzie, Butler County, Alabama, United States of America, born to George Elisha Wiggins And Savannah Elizabeth Carpenter. Lucinda Elizabeth Wiggins married Albert A Weaver, and had children including Alma Blanche Reine. Lucinda Elizabeth Wiggins passed away in 1955 in Sedalia, Pettis County, Missouri, United States of America.
